This easy spinach mushroom pasta is a quick, comforting vegetarian dinner made with sautéed garlic mushrooms, fresh spinach, and a creamy Parmesan sauce. Ready in under 30 minutes!

Ingredients
Scale
12 oz pasta (fettuccine or linguine)
10 oz mushrooms, sliced
4 cups fresh spinach
4 garlic cloves, minced
1 small onion, chopped
2 tbsp olive oil
1 tbsp butter
¾ cup heavy cream or half-and-half
½ cup grated Parmesan
1 tsp Italian seasoning
Salt and pepper, to taste
Optional: red pepper flakes, lemon zest, parsley
Instructions
Cook pasta in salted water until al dente. Reserve ½ cup water.
Sauté onion in olive oil and butter. Add garlic and mushrooms, cook until golden.
Stir in spinach and cook until wilted.
Add cream, seasonings, and Parmesan. Simmer until thickened.
Toss in pasta and reserved water as needed.
Serve with extra cheese and herbs.
